Xray Progressive Shock System

Xray Progressive Shock System

New from Xray and made for the T4 touring car is the PSS Progressive Shock System. Designed to improve the steering characteristics and traction when running on asphalt tracks the system utilises machined and black anodised 7075-T6 cylinder swith three triangular-shaped milled out sections and specially made blank shock pistons. Different from a standard shock the milled out holes in the cylinder are responsible for the shock oil to pass the pistons and due to the design of the triangles the shocks work in a progressive manner with the damping becoming harder once the shock compresses. The inserts and pistons are designed in a way that PSS equipped shocks use the same oil weight as standard dampers to make setup and setup comparison easier. The Progressive Shock System set contains two inserts and two moulded and precisely ground pistons.

Xray 6.8mm ball studs with backstop

Xray 6.8mm ball studs with backstop

Coming from Xray and made for the XB8 1/8th scale buggy are 6.8mm ball studs with backstop. Designed for the use on the steering knuckles the ball studs eliminate the annoying problem of the ball cups becoming disconnected from the ball studs in the event of a crash or a hard landing. Incorporating an M3 thread the ball studs are made from high quality material and additionally heat treated for maximised durability.

Xray X1 2mm graphite chassis & rear pod lower plate

Xray X1 2mm graphite chassis & rear pod lower plate

New from Xray and made for the X1 formula car are a 2.0mm carbon fibre chassis and rear pod lower plate. Using a thinner material compared to the kit parts results in increased chassis flex and thus improved traction and side bite on low-grip surfaces. Both parts are available separately and they are direct replacements for the standard pieces.

RSD X12 Old School Front End conversion kit

RSD X12 Old School Front End conversion kit

Reflex Racing introduce the RSD X12 Old School Front End conversion kit for the Xray X12 1/12th scale pan car. Designed for the use with no camber gain “old school” front end suspensions the converted car will be dialled especially for high-bite surfaces found at big races. Included in the set are all needed carbon pieces including RSD’s own servo mount as well as the shock unimount.

RSD RX4-15 aluminium chassis & servo mount bracket

RSD RX4-15 aluminium chassis & servo mount bracket

Reflex Racing have introduced two new option parts for the Xray T4’15 in the form of the RX4-15 aluminium chassis and a carbon fibre servo mount bracket. Starting with the chassis, it is made out of machined 7075-T6 aluminium and it comes anodised a light shade of gray with silver chamfered edges to give the chassis a high-quality finish and premium look with the textured finish looks similar to a diamond dremel cut off wheel finish. The shape profiles for the RX4 -15 have been developed over the past year with a focus to provide your car a more consistent feel and less tyre overheating over a run. The design takes flex away from the bulkheads and moves it towards the centre of the car which results in a more stable car that is easier to drive at high speed.

Spec-R T4-15 floating steering conversion kit

Spec-R T4-15 floating steering conversion kit

Coming from Spec-R and made for the Xray T4-15 touring car is a floating steering conversion kit. Making use of a redesigned upper servo mount plate and new orange anodised aluminium steering posts the set removes the kit’s steering assembly from the main chassis in favour of a “floating” design. The result is a more freely flexing chassis and less influence of the chassis’ flex on the steering angle during cornering. The conversion bolts right onto the standard inner servo mount and it is available now.

Mathieu Brier joins Xray

Mathieu Brier joins Xray

Xray have announced the signing of French 1/5th scale European Champion Mathieu Brier to their team. The French National Champion and Worlds finalist will race 1/10th scale electric on-road and off-road classes at national events as well as the EOS and ETS. Mathieu says:

After my previous years racing the 1/5 class I wanted to move onwards and decided to race also the 1/10 class and looking for the best product, team and support there was no other option for me than Xray. I am very happy that the French distributor RB Products have proposed me and I got this great opportunity to be part of the Xray team. I am looking forward the 2015 season and cannot wait once I hit the track.
